2.7" pulley that fits GM stage 2 hub!
Yeah, at the time I thought 2.75 was the lowest I could go, but I did some more work and have figured out that I can in fact make a 2.7 to fit the GM stage 2 hub and still have enough wall thickness to maintain the pulleys strength.

you are overspinning it at the higher rpms.
also it makes alot of heat, the difference is amazing when comparing heat from a 2.8 or2.85 to a 2.7.
if you want to run a 2.7 safe, get all the cooling mods you can and a good tune.
